He Xiangu
He Xiangu, the first immortal depicted on the embroidered scroll, is a pure maiden who floats on clouds and eats only mother-of-pearl and moonbeams. Carrying the lotus, a symbol of compassion and longevity, she travels here with the fenghuang, or phoenix, which originates from the sun and is an omen of prosperity.
